Linux常用命令汇总
查看信息
ls 查看当前目录下面的所有文件
-a 显示所有文件(包括隐藏文件)
-l 显示所有文件(包括文件的详细信息)
格式:
ls 参数 目录路径(绝对/相对)
cd 切换目录
格式:
cd 目录路径(绝对/相对)
pwd 显示我当前所在的位置(绝对路径)
格式;
pwd
创建文件:
touch 创建普通文件
格式:
touch 普通文件名
注意:
这个普通文件名,在当前目录下唯一
mkdir 创建目录文件
格式:
mkdir 目录文件名
注意:
这个目录文件名,在当前目录下唯一
编辑文件: vim
三种模式:
未编辑模式
编辑模式
命令行模式
进入编辑模式:
a
退出编辑模式:
esc
进入命令行模式:
:
退出命令行模式:
backspace(退格键)
编辑技巧:
yy 复制
p 粘贴
dd 删除
u 撤销
Ctrl + r 反撤销
注意;
此部分所有操作都在未编辑模式
命令行模式:
/关键字 搜索关键字
wq 保存
q! 强制退出
锚定符:
^ 当前行首字符位置
$ 当前行尾字符位置
gg 当前文档首行首字符位置
G 当前文档末行首字符位置
查看文件:
cat 全文查看文件内容
-n 查看文件的同时,显示行号
移动文件:
mv 移动文件,或者文件改名
移动格式:
mv 源文件 目标位置
改名格式:
mv 源文件 新文件名
注意:
新文件名在当前文件必须唯一
rm 删除文件
-f 删除普通文件
-rf 删除目录文件
格式:
rm 参数 要删除的文件
cp 文件的拷贝
-r 拷贝目录
拷贝普通文件格式:
cp 源文件 目标位置
cp 源文件 新文件名(在当前目录下)
拷贝目录文件格式:
cp -r 源文件 目标位置
cp -r 源文件 新文件名(在当前目录下)
文件解压缩
tar 文件的解压缩:
压缩文件格式:
tar zcvf 压缩包名 要压缩的文件
解压文件格式:
tar xf 压缩包名
unzip 解压zip文件
格式:
unzip 压缩包
链接文件:
ln
格式:
ln -s 源文件 软连接文件
下载文件:
wget
格式:
wget url
相关文章
- Linux中编写Shell脚本
- 路由器逆向分析------在Linux上安装IDA Pro
- error: command ‘x86_64-linux-gnu-gcc‘ failed with exit status 1
- Linux企业运维人员最常用150个命令汇总
- STM32MP157 Linux系统移植开发篇2:烧写linux镜像
- Linux基础知识汇总,看这一篇就够了(2022最新整理)
- 一些 Linux 桌面小技巧
- Linux 有问必答: 如何在红帽系linux中编译Ixgbe驱动
- Linux的ACL权限
- arm-linux-objdump 的使用
- lilybbs-faq - linux入门以及百合 Linux 版精华区导读
- 【转载】 arch linux下nvidia 驱动死机问题
- linux文件命令汇总
- Linux 如何将linux主机变为路由器&&iptables的基本用法
- linux服务器安装nodeJS步骤及踩坑记录(解决node -v报错cannot execute binary file: Exec format error的问题 - 在Linux中安装适用于arm64位的nodejs)以及node环境项目部署
- Linux学习---linux下的彩蛋和各种有趣的命令
- 【Linux】linux经常使用基本命令
- Linux学习笔记(12)linux文件目录与用户管理
- 【Linux】linux中删除指定日期之前的文件
- 每天一个linux命令(19):Linux 目录结构
- linux查看文件夹里文件个数